Abstract

The ongoing challenge of maintaining and improving the quality of water that leaves urban stormwater systems is often addressed using technical rather than social solutions. The need for investment in often expensive water infrastructure can be reduced through better investing in promoting human behaviors that protect water quality as part of water-sensitive urban design (WSUD) initiatives. Successfully achieving this requires understanding factors that influence adoption of proenvironmental behaviors. We review past studies examining this topic and identify that factors influencing adoption of proenvironmental behaviors relevant to WSUD commonly fall into four domains: proenvironmental values and norms, awareness and knowledge of environmental problems and the actions that can address them, proximity and place-based identity, and life-stage and lifestyle factors. We propose the VAIL (values, awareness, identify, lifestyle) framework, based on these four domains and able to be contextualized to specific water-quality problems and individual communities, to assist in diagnosing factors influencing adoption of proenvironmental behaviors. We demonstrate the applicability of the framework in a case study examining adoption of gardening practices that support water quality in Canberra, Australia. We developed 22 locally relevant VAIL indicators and surveyed 3,334 residents to understand engagement in four water-friendly gardening behaviors that help improve water quality in local lakes. In regression modeling, the indicators explained a significant amount of variance in these behaviors and suggested avenues for supporting greater adoption of these behaviors. Predictor variables across all four VAIL domains were significant, highlighting the importance of a multidomain framework.

摘要

城市雨水系统排出的水质保持和改善的持续挑战通常采用技术而非社会解决方案来解决。通过更好地投资于促进保护水质的人类行为,可以减少对昂贵的水基础设施的投资,这是水敏城市设计(WSUD)倡议的一部分。成功实现这一目标需要了解影响采纳亲环境行为的因素。我们回顾了过去研究这一主题的研究,并确定了影响与 WSUD 相关的亲环境行为采纳的因素通常分为四个领域:亲环境价值观和规范、对环境问题及其可采取的措施的认识和了解、接近度和基于地点的身份认同以及生活阶段和生活方式因素。我们提出了 VAIL(价值观、意识、认同、生活方式)框架,该框架基于这四个领域,并能够针对特定的水质问题和特定社区进行情境化处理,以协助诊断影响亲环境行为采纳的因素。我们通过一个案例研究来展示框架的适用性,该案例研究考察了在澳大利亚堪培拉采纳支持水质的园艺实践的情况。我们制定了 22 个具有地方相关性的 VAIL 指标,并对 3334 名居民进行了调查,以了解他们对四种有助于改善当地湖泊水质的亲水性园艺行为的参与情况。在回归模型中,这些指标解释了这些行为的大量差异,并为支持这些行为的更大采纳提供了途径。所有四个 VAIL 领域的预测变量都很重要,这突出了多领域框架的重要性。
